KD Logo

Tag: NYSE:CVNA

Stock Earnings

CVNA stock rated a Buy by Citigroup

Carvana Co’s recent filing unveils that its Chief Financial Officer JENKINS MARK W. unloaded Company’s shares for reported $2.01 million